My thinking, hard to justify 'building' a 383 using a 58-year-old 2-bolt main block when you can buy a new one with a warranty.
GM Performance lists 7 different 383s, all with a 24/50 warranty. A bud recently bought a Blueprint 383 for his '68 RS, super happy with it. Blueprint has its own block castings.
Unless it is an original engine for a restoration, there is no reason to have a shop build an engine these days.
